DJI Phantom 4 Pro review

Posted on March 13, 2017January 16, 2019 By Jarvis

The DJI Phantom 4 Pro feels like it was designed from the ground up to be the perfect assistant for a drone photographer. Expect to pay extra for those “pro” features in the name, but fantastic automated camera functions, robust controls and a frankly ludicrous top speed make it very easy to see where your money goes.

dji-phantom-4-pro-2

Key Specs

  • 1388g (3.06 pounds)
  • 350mm diagonally (13.7 inches)
  • Approx 28 minutes flight time
